How to Make Beef in Black Bean Sauce

Beef in black bean sauce is a flavorful Chinese dish that’s beloved for its bold taste and savory aroma. Made with tender beef strips, fermented black beans, and a mix of fresh vegetables, this dish is easy to prepare at home. Below is a step-by-step guide to creating this delightful meal.

What Is Beef in Black Bean Sauce?

Beef in black bean sauce is a stir-fry dish that combines marinated beef, black bean sauce, and vegetables. The black bean sauce is made from fermented black soybeans, which lend a salty and umami-rich flavor. This dish is popular in Chinese cuisine and pairs perfectly with steamed rice or noodles.

Ingredients You Will Need

For the Beef:

  • 500g (1 lb) beef sirloin or flank steak
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on oyster sauce
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ch
  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il
  • 1 teaspoon sugar

For the Sauce:

  • 2 tablespoons black bean sauce
  • 1 tablespoon so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on oyster sauce
  • 1 teaspo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on cornstarch
  • 3 tablespoons water

Vegetables and Aromatics:

  • 1 medium onion, sliced
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 green bell pepper, sliced
  • 3 garlic cloves, minced
  • 1 tablespoon grated ginger
  • 2 green onions, chopped

For Cooking:

  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il

Step 1: Preparing the Beef

Slice the Beef: Cut the beef into thin strips against the grain. This ensures tender pieces that cook evenly.

Marinate the Beef: In a bowl, combine soy sauce, oyster sauce, cornstarch, sesame oil, and sugar. Add the beef strips and mix well. Let it marinate for at least 20 minutes to absorb the flavors.

Step 2: Preparing the Sauce

Mix the Ingredients: In a small bowl, combine black bean sauce, soy sauce, oyster sauce, sugar, cornstarch, and water. Stir until the mixture is smooth and well-blended. Set aside.

Step 3: Preparing the Vegetables

Slice the Vegetables: Cut the onion and bell peppers into thin slices. Mince the garlic and grate the ginger.

Prepare the Green Onions: Chop the green onions and separate the white parts from the green tops. The white parts will be stir-fried, while the green tops are used as garnish.

Step 4: Cooking the Dish

Cooking the Beef

Heat the Pan: Use a wok or large frying pan and heat 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il over high heat.

Stir-Fry the Beef: Add the marinated beef to the hot pan and stir-fry for 2–3 minutes. Cook until the beef is browned but not fully cooked through. Remove the beef from the pan and set it aside.

Cooking the Vegetables

Heat More Oil: Add the remaining 1 tablespoon of vegetable oil to the pan.

Cook the Aromatics: Add minced garlic, grated ginger, and the white parts of the green onions. Stir-fry for 30 seconds until fragrant.

Add the Vegetables: Toss in the sliced onion and bell peppers. Stir-fry for 2–3 minutes until they are slightly softened but still crisp.

Combining Everything

Return the Beef to the Pan: Add the cooked beef back into the pan with the vegetables.

Pour in the Sauce: Stir the prepared black bean sauce mixture and pour it over the beef and vegetables.

Cook Until Done: Stir everything together and cook for 2–3 minutes until the sauce thickens and coats the ingredients evenly.

Add Sesame Oil: Drizzle 1 teaspoon of sesame oil over the dish for added flavor.

Step 5: Serving the Dish

Transfer to a Plate: Once cooked, transfer the beef in black bean sauce to a serving dish.

Garnish: Sprinkle the green tops of the chopped green onions over the dish for a fresh finish.

Serve Immediately: Pair the dish with steamed white rice or noodles for a complete meal.

Tips for Success

Choosing the Right Beef

Use tender cuts like sirloin, flank steak, or tenderloin for the best results.

Slice the beef thinly and against the grain for maximum tenderness.

Adjusting the Flavor

Taste the sauce before adding it to the pan. If it’s too salty, dilute with water. If it’s too mild, add more black bean sauce.

Using Fresh Ingredients

Fresh vegetables add crunch and color to the dish. Feel free to add other vegetables like broccoli, snow peas, or carrots for variety.

Preparing in Advance

Marinate the beef and prepare the vegetables ahead of time to make the cooking process quicker.

Variations

Adding Heat

If you like spicy food, add sliced chili peppers or a dash of chili oil to the dish.

Making It Vegetarian

Substitute the beef with tofu or mushrooms for a vegetarian version. Use a vegetarian black bean sauce to keep it plant-based.

Serving with Noodles

Instead of rice, serve the dish over stir-fried noodles for a delicious alternative.

Health Benefits

High in Protein

The beef provides a good source of protein, which helps with muscle repair and growth.

Rich in Nutrients

Bell peppers are high in vitamins A and C, while fermented black beans offer antioxidants and probiotics.

Balanced Meal

Pairing the dish with rice or noodles creates a balanced meal with carbohydrates, protein, and vegetables.
